Setting up the unit To activate the unit, connect the included power supply with the unit and a suitable 230V, 50 Hz power outlet. The unit will activate directly after it is plugged in to a wall outlet or other power source. Give the scanner time to calibrate the stepping motors, which are used to determine the position of the mirror. You may hear and see some shaking, which is normal. The stepping motors use an end point to determine the beginning and end of their movement.
LED display mode: d 0 The LED display of the unit can be turned off during use, which makes your light-show more attractive, especially if the display is visible for your audience. When using the menu-buttons the display will be lit, but after several seconds inactivity the display will be turned off. When pressing one of the menu buttons the display will activate itself again. The 0 value means display OFF, the 1 value means display ON. The DMX indicating dot will not turn off.

Installation and maintenance Mounting the bracket A pre-mounted hanging bracket is provided, with screwknobs at both sides of the scanner. This bracket can be used to position the scanner on a table or booth (without stressing the cables and connectors), but it is also possible to use this bracket for hanging purposes.
